A leading care organization is seeking a Registered Nurse to look after residents' physical and psychological needs. This role involves creating tailored care plans, making critical clinical decisions, and delivering high-quality care. The ideal candidate will have current NMC registration and experience in care planning.
In addition to a competitive salary, exceptional benefits are provided, including NMC registration payment and access to training and support tools. This is an opportunity to work in a rewarding environment where your skills are valued.

How to prepare for a job interview at Barchester Healthcare
✨Know Your Care Plans
Make sure you’re familiar with the principles of care planning. Be ready to discuss how you’ve created tailored care plans in the past and how you approach the physical and psychological needs of residents.
✨Showcase Your Clinical Decision-Making
Prepare examples of critical clinical decisions you've made in previous roles. Highlight your thought process and the outcomes, as this will demonstrate your ability to handle the responsibilities of the role.
✨Emphasise Compassion and Growth
This role values compassion and personal growth. Share experiences that showcase your empathy towards residents and your commitment to professional development, such as training or new skills you've acquired.
✨Research the Organisation
Familiarise yourself with the care organisation’s values and mission. Understanding their approach to care will help you align your answers with what they’re looking for, showing that you’re a great fit for their team.
